Performance Metrics to Monitor
Metric | Description |
---|---|
Conversion Rate | Percentage of visitors who make a purchase. |
Customer Lifetime Value | Average revenue generated by a customer during their relationship with the business. |
Cart Abandonment Rate | Percentage of customers who add products to their cart but do not complete the purchase. |
Customer Retention Rate | Percentage of customers who make repeat purchases over a given time period. |
Leveraging Affiliate Marketing for Passive Income
Affiliate marketing presents a unique opportunity to generate a steady stream of passive income. By promoting products or services from third-party companies, affiliates earn a commission for every sale or lead they drive to the merchant. This can be particularly profitable if the affiliate has an established online presence, such as a blog, website, or social media following. With minimal upfront investment, affiliate marketing allows individuals to earn income on autopilot once the initial setup is complete.
To successfully use affiliate marketing for passive income, it’s essential to choose the right products and build a system that drives consistent traffic to your affiliate links. This requires a combination of content creation, strategic placement of affiliate links, and leveraging email marketing or paid advertising campaigns. Here are the key elements to consider when starting out:
Key Elements for Success
- Choose the Right Products: Select products or services relevant to your audience’s interests and needs. This increases the likelihood of conversions.
- Content Creation: Create valuable content that naturally incorporates affiliate links. This can be through blogs, videos, reviews, or tutorials.
- SEO Optimization: Use SEO strategies to increase the visibility of your content and attract organic traffic.
- Track Performance: Regularly monitor your affiliate performance to understand which products and strategies are most effective.

Ways to Leverage Cryptocurrency for Online Earnings
- Mining: Cryptocurrency mining involves using computing power to solve complex algorithms that validate transactions on the blockchain. Miners are rewarded with coins for their efforts.
- Trading: Buying and selling cryptocurrencies on various exchanges can be highly profitable, especially if one has a deep understanding of market trends and analysis.
- Staking: Many cryptocurrencies allow users to lock their coins in a wallet to support the network’s operations and earn rewards in return.
